This case was referred to Trial Commissioner Herbert N. Maletz with, directions to make findings of fact and recommendation for conclusions of law. Tbe commissioner has done so in an opinion and report filed on J une 16, 1965. Exceptions to tbe commissioner’s report and opinion were filed by defendant, briefs were filed by the parties and tbe case was submitted to tbe court on oral argument of counsel. Since tbe court is in agreement with the opinion, findings and recommendation of tbe commissioner, with one slight change, it hereby adopts the same as the basis for its judgment in this case as hereinafter set forth. Plaintiff is therefore entitled to recover disability retirement pay from the date of his release from active duty, less amounts received from tbe Veterans Administration, and judgment is entered to that effect with the amount of recovery to be determined pursuant to Rule 47 (c).
